Landed ?... Many miners from the North leave France to work in the United States ! Two women, mother and daughter, two destinies...

At the end of the nineteenth century, strikes raged in the mines of the North and Pas-de-Calais. The notorious protesters could no longer find work, so they left the continent and left for the New World. This is how Abraham DESCAMPS, his wife, Julia ZOUTE, and their two children, Narcisse and Renée, set foot on American soil in 1896. It is he who is the pillar of the emigration of the DESCAMPS of Liévin... He was therefore not present at the wedding of his sister, Maria, on July 10, 1897, in Liévin, with Jules Paul Joseph CARON. The couple had three children, Germaine Marianne, 11, René Jules, 9, and Jules Louis, 7, in 1909, when the Civil Court of Béthune pronounced the divorce decree... The scandal broke out !... You will understand what must have happened...

Maria DESCAMPS boarded the SS Finland on 12 August 1911. She made the trip, Antwerp-New York, with her son René. She leaves to join her brother Abraham.

On August 26 of the same year, in Marion, United States, she married Raymond Auguste THOBOIS. She is 35 years old, he has been 21 years old for two days... Raymond Auguste arrived in the United States on June 10, 1911, traveling aboard the SS Vaderland, from Antwerp to New York and welcomed by Abraham DESCAMPS !

It is likely that an affair between Maria and Raymond was the cause of the divorce. In addition, Raymond was a minor... Society could not see this relationship with a good eye! SO THE solution was to leave ! She resides in the United States with her three children and is fortunate to marry her two eldest. Jules Louis, the youngest died on November 23, 1930 in Albia.

Maria died on December 3, 1964 in Charita, and her husband joined her on December 10, 1968.

Germaine Marianne CARON joined her mother by embarking in Boulogne-sur-Mer, on August 10, 1912, aboard the New Amsterdam. She set foot on American soil on August 19.

She married on August 9, 1913 with Franck LEFEBVRE, who had traveled aboard the same boat as Maria DESCAMPS. The marriage was short-lived because the divorce was pronounced on March 5, 1914.

Germaine remarried, on November 7, 1914 in Knoxville, to Joseph VANCEUNEBROCK, 22, a native of Lens, in the Pas-de-Calais. The couple had five children:

  • Florence, born in 1916,
  • Joseph, born in 1918,
  • Germaine, born in 1920,
  • Wanuita, born in 1925,
  • Renée Jules, born in 1934, died in 1935.

Was Joseph sick ? Still, he registered his will on June 16, 1951, a will by which he bequeathed everything to his wife Germaine "Maria". He died on August 6 of the same year and is buried in Miller-Woodlawn Memorial Park Cemetery.

Germaine remarries Nathaniel HANNAN. Widowed in 1963, Germaine CARON died in the United States in 1975.

Maria DESCAMPS and Raymond THOBOIS had a long life as a couple, in the United States...
